This is also a Sneak Peek at one of Innovative Stamp Creations beautiful new releases for November! I'm using the On the Shore image which will be released Monday Nov 9.
The image was stamped and colored w/ markers and a blender. Some highlights were added w/ a white gel pen. I used the Spellbinders Labels 4 to die cut a frame out of the blue c/s, edged it w/ a white marker and attached it on top. It's attached to a green layer that was first stamped w/ Little Specks bg and leaf green ink.
I stamped the silhouette cattails from the Mini Book Series sheet on scrap white c/s first w/ the green ink, then overstamped it w/ blue ink and cut it out. The sentiment from the Picturesque sheet was cut w/ a Nestie circle die. Two white faux brads were punched and added in opposing corners.
